Open Practice - Sunday June 21st


Please Review All Safety Procedures Before Coming to the Track

Schedule

8:00 am    Participant Paddock Gates Open
8:15 am    Mandatory kart and driver equipment safety inspection begins - All Drivers must come    through inspection with firesuit and helmet. When it is your turn for inspection – Drivers get  into kart, fasten seat belts, and put on helmet
11:00 am    New Driver Orientation – Any driver can attend – Aline Bryden and a Tech Inspector.
12:00 pm    Practice Begins
4:00 pm    Practice Ends

Safety Protocols

Face Masks | Wash Hands | Keep 6 Ft. Apart 
​

We have worked with Stafford Motor Speedway to ensure Wild Thing Karts will be ready to provide a safe experience for all in attendance. Safety protocols and procedures will be in effect that include: 
  • In order to enter the facility, participants will be required to complete a one-time COVID-19 waiver form.  Waiver form may be printed and signed prior to arriving.  Access the form online: https://staffordmotorspeedway.com/wp-content/uploads/2020-Covid-19-Waiver-2.pdf
  • Participants will be required to bring and wear face coverings unless doing so would be contrary to his or her health due to medical conditions.
    • Masks required at all times except when in your team’s pit stall.
    • Masks recommended but not required when seated in the grandstand area.
  • Strict adherence to the CDC-recommended 6’ social distancing will be mandated.
  • Trailers required to park every other pit stall, adhere to marked pit stall areas.
  • Multiple hand sanitizing stations will be placed throughout the facility, attendees are encouraged to wash hands frequently.
  • Entry and exits to the grandstands, along with routes to concession stands and restrooms will adhere to social distancing guidelines.
  • There will be food service onsite, as well as physical barriers between guests and food service operations.
  • If you are sick please stay home.
  • If you are in a high risk category, please consider staying home.

Requirements to Practice

Sign in Procedures
  • Stay in your vehicle and pull up to pit gate entrance. 
    Pit gate staff will come to you for the filling out of forms with a new pen that you will keep.
  • COVID19 Waiver Release 
  • NKA Minors Waiver Release
  • Sign-In sheet for adults and Kids 
  • Kart Registration Form if we don’t have one on file.
  • Please pay by Check (if not possible contact Wade Gagner 413-519-5473)

Fees 
  • Kart Entry $20.00
  • Pit Pass $20.00 per person
  • Staff will hand you wristbands to put on yourself.  Everyone in the pits must have a wrist band.  
  • General Admission grandstands will not be open for this practice session.
